Looks like things won't be back to normal for a while. On the 6.15, which is fine, as ever, since it starts in P'boro. The 6.40 is already down as 7 mins late, and the service (according to the sign at P'boro station) is going to be much like Friday: indeed, to quote GNER:
- GNER services will operate as normal between London King's Cross, York, North East England, Edinburgh and Glasgow Central.
- An hourly service will operate between London and Leeds.
- Replacement coaches will operate between Wakefield and Doncaster.
- Services to/from Aberdeen, Harrogate, Bradford, Skipton and Hull will be subject to alteration.
- Network Rail engineers are working over the weekend and GNER anticipate restoration of normal services from Tuesday 3rd July 2007.
